A long hill clothed in forestry plantations containing various mixed coniferous and deciduous compartments, rising 300m from loch level. The hill forms a backcloth and visual enclosure for the whole north-west side of the village landscape and extends far beyond its visual boundaries. Views down onto Kenmore and Taymouth are possible at a number of points, with an outstanding viewing point at Black Rock.
